OBA: Road Projects And Improved Utilities

B. Lenox
/
KEDM
Infrastructure projects include roads, water, and other utilities

Infrastructure projects are a key issue for the Ouachita Business Alliance.  Two major plans are moving forward, giving the leadership team a bit of a head start on future ideas for the parish.

"We've looked at key projects that could be big wins for the community," says infrastructure team chair Sue Nicholson.

She cites the long-awaited Kansas Lane extension project as being able to bring great benefit to the area.  In the last legislative session, remaining funding for the plan was approved.  The Kansas-Garrett overpass that would connect to I-20 is another item being supported.

Nicholson says other projects the team hopes to address are U.S. Highway 165 and the east-west approaches to the Lea Joyner Bridge.

Water service is another priority for the parish.  The infrastructure team is monitoring and reviewing data from different quadrants of the parish to see where improvements might be made.  

"The east side of the river draws surface water which is more plentiful, while the west side uses the aquifer," said Nicholson.  "We want to insure that everyone has quality water at an affordable price.  The goal is to be more mindful of what we build and how it can best serve the citizens of the parish."
